NORTH AUGUSTA, SC - The Fireflies closed out the 2019 season on Labor Day with a 6-5 loss to Augusta. The pesky GreenJackets scored six unanswered runs to slide by Columbia and win. The playoffs-bound GreenJackets completed the sweep of the Fireflies.

Columbia finishes 2019 with a 52-84 record. Be on the look out for an extensive 2019 season recap later this month.

Just as quickly as the Fireflies built their lead on Monday, it disappeared. Augusta scored its first run in the fourth and clawed back for four more in the fifth.
Acosta was replaced by Justin Lasko (L, 4-4) for the sixth. The right-hander began the frame with back to back impressive strikeouts. But he allowed a home run to Gonzalez that gave the GreenJackets a 6-5 edge.
